及其对象Oracle导出某用户及其对象的完整步骤(oracle导出某个用户)

本文介绍如何使用Oracle中的exp工具导出某用户及其对象的完整步骤。exp工具是Oracle中的一款数据库管理工具,它能够帮助用户将Oracle中的数据对象导出为空间文件。此外,exp工具还可以将导出的数据导入到其它的Oracle数据库中。本文将从数据库准备,连接数据库,导出数据,检查导出数据,断开连接等五个步骤全面介绍使用exp工具导出某用户及其对象的完整步骤。

#### 数据库准备

在数据库准备阶段,必须做一下几件事:

1. 配置Oracle数据库的tnsnames.ora文件,tnsnames.ora文件用于定义和记录Oracle服务器的网络配置;

2. 确保相应的数据库用户具有必要的权限,且确保所需要的系统资源是可用的;

3. 预先计划在哪个文件夹下创建存放导出文件的相关文件夹;

#### 连接数据库

使用Oracle客户端连接数据库之前,必须首先开启Oracle服务器及其相应的客户端服务,然后可以使用客户端工具如sqlplus或pl/sql等,进行数据库的连接。

#### 导出数据

用户可以使用exp工具将某用户的数据对象导出为空间文件,通常使用如下语句:

exp / TABLES=(
) OWNER=

其中,和分别表示要导出用户的账号和密码,

则表示要导出的表,这里表示用户的账号。

#### 检查导出数据

此外,用户也可额外添加一些参数,比如Buffer、File、Rows等参数,以防止过程中出现任何问题:

exp file= buffer= rows=

借助以上参数,用户可以检查导出的数据的完整性,避免出现任何问题。

#### 断开连接

断开数据库连接主要有两种情况:一种是用户手动断开,另一种是系统自动断开。

如果用户要手动断开,可以使用如下语句:

logoff 

此外,系统可以根据某个用户的无操作时长来自动断开其连接,这需要设定系统的参数timeout的值。

#### 结论

综上所述,使用exp工具导出某用户及其对象的完整步骤主要包括数据库准备,连接数据库,导出数据,检查导出数据,断开连接等五个步骤。这五个步骤要迅速准确地完成,以确保导出某用户及其对象的完整性。


数据运维技术 » 及其对象Oracle导出某用户及其对象的完整步骤(oracle导出某个用户)